Is Eosinophils Normal Range?

Published in Blood Cell Count 2 mins read

The normal range for eosinophils varies slightly depending on the source, but generally falls within a specific range. Understanding this range is crucial for interpreting blood test results and assessing potential health issues.

Normal Eosinophil Ranges: A Summary

Several sources provide slightly different ranges, but the consensus points towards the following as typical normal ranges:

  • 0 to 500 cells per microliter (µL): This is a commonly cited range, representing the absolute number of eosinophils in a microliter of blood. [Source: Multiple sources including PatientPower.info]
  • 1% to 4% of total white blood cells: This percentage represents the relative proportion of eosinophils compared to other white blood cells. [Source: Multiple sources]
  • 30 to 350 cells per microliter (µL): Some sources indicate a narrower range. [Source: Cleveland Clinic]
  • 0.0-6% of total white blood cells: Another source suggests a slightly wider percentage range. [Source: eMedicine]
  • >400 eosinophils/µL definitely outside normal range: Studies suggest that anything above 400 cells per microliter is definitively abnormal. [Source: PMC]

It is important to consult with a healthcare professional to interpret eosinophil levels in relation to an individual's health history and other clinical findings. A single number outside of the range may not always indicate a problem, particularly if it is only slightly above or below the typical limits.

Understanding Eosinophil Function

Eosinophils are white blood cells involved in the immune response, particularly against parasites and allergic reactions. Elevated levels (eosinophilia) can point towards various conditions, while low levels (eosinopenia) might indicate different health issues.

Importance of Context

The "normal" range is a guideline. A result outside this range doesn't automatically mean a serious problem exists. Your doctor considers the entire clinical picture including your symptoms and other test results.
